Ingredients:
- 1 large head of purple cauliflower
- 1/3 cup of grated aged Asiago cheese
- 1/2 teaspoon of freshly cracked black pepper
- 1 1/2 tablespoons of cold-pressed avocado oil
- 1/3 cup of toasted walnuts
- 1/3 cup of roughly chopped cilantro
Instructions:
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(around 200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Cut the purple cauliflower into four 1-inch-thick steaks, ensuring a large flat surface area on each piece.
- Brush the flat sides of the cauliflower with avocado oil and place them on the prepared baking sheet, leaving space between each piece.
- Sprinkle one-third of the grated Asiago cheese and half of the black pepper over the cauliflower, gently pressing them into the surface.
- Bake for 15 minutes or until the cauliflower develops a golden crust, then carefully flip them over.
- Top the cauliflower with the remaining grated Asiago cheese and black pepper, then return to the oven for another 15 minutes or until the cheese is deeply golden.
- Serve the cauliflower steaks with toasted walnuts and garnish with chopped cilantro.
